tomo
noun
/ˈtoʊ.moʊ/

Definition
A slice or a section, often used in the context of imaging techniques.

Examples
- The doctor showed me a tomo of my CT scan.
- Each tomo provides a detailed view of the tissue structure.
- The research relied on several tomos to analyze the tumor’s size.

Meaning
In medical and imaging contexts, ‘tomo’ refers to a cross-sectional image or a ‘slice’ obtained from a series of images of the body.
